宫内避孕

Intrauterine Contraception.

作者信息

Hsia Jennifer K, Creinin Mitchell D

机构信息

Department of Obstetrics and Gynecology, University of California, Sacramento, California.

出版信息

Semin Reprod Med. 2016 May;34(3):175-82. doi: 10.1055/s-0036-1571438. Epub 2016 Mar 4.

DOI:10.1055/s-0036-1571438
PMID:26947701
Abstract

Currently, there are only two basic types of intrauterine devices (IUDs): copper and hormonal. However, other types of IUDs are under development, some of which are in clinical trials around the world. Continued development has focused on increasing efficacy, longer duration of use, and noncontraceptive benefits. This review discusses currently available intrauterine contraceptives, such as the Cu380A IUD and levonorgestrel-releasing intrauterine systems; novel intrauterine contraceptives that are available in select parts of the world including the intrauterine ball, low-dose copper products, frameless devices, and intrauterine delivery systems impregnated with noncontraceptive medication; and novel products currently in development.

摘要

目前,宫内节育器(IUD)仅有两种基本类型:含铜型和激素型。然而,其他类型的宫内节育器正在研发中,其中一些正在全球范围内进行临床试验。持续的研发工作聚焦于提高有效性、延长使用期限以及非避孕益处。本综述讨论了目前可用的宫内避孕药具,如Cu380A宫内节育器和左炔诺孕酮宫内缓释系统;在世界某些地区可用的新型宫内避孕药具,包括宫内球、低剂量含铜产品、无框架装置以及浸渍有非避孕药物的宫内给药系统;以及目前正在研发的新产品。
